You can prepare an Easy2Boot USB drive using Windows or linux.
Then add all your payload files (.iso, .img, .ima, etc.) to one of the folders on your USB drive (e.g. \_ISO\MAINMENU folder) by drag-and-drop at any time. A new menu is automatically created each time you boot from it.
Works with 99% of linux liveCD ISOs and supports Windows Install ISOs too! Install from an unmodified XP ISO file to a RAID/AHCI/SATA system (no need to nLite the ISO first).
The USB drive can be formatted as FAT32 or NTFS (or exFAT, ext2/3).
UEFI booting of linux and Windows is supported by creating .imgPTN partition image files. Boot to any number of Windows Vista/7/8/MSDaRT and linux UEFI OS's.
